Job Description:

Receives visitors and determines nature of business and directs person to desired location. Answers calls to receive incoming messages and gives general information. May perform routine clerical duties.

Job Responsibility:

  • General clerical office duties for the department
  • Fax and copy documents
  • Receive and take messages
  • Manages incoming and outgoing mail
  • Assists with ordering and stocking supplies
  • Other duties as assigned

Requirements:

  • High School graduate or equivalent
  • Basic computer skills
  • Entry level - Previous health care related office experience preferred
